The top-rated programs will certainly often air in the evening throughout "prime time", but there are additionally morning newscasts of 2 to 3 hours in length. Rolling news networks relayed news web content 24-hour a day. The introduction of the web has allowed the regular 24-hour-a-day presentation of numerous video and audio report, which are updated when added details comes to be available; several tv broadcasters give material initially supplied on-air in addition to exclusive or supplemental news material on their web sites.

Stations that make use of a "wheel" format tend to keep to an established timetable of particular programming at certain specific mins on the hour, and among these sectors is often a news flash - News Channels. These brief publications will provide introductions of any kind of breaking news of interest, and might include neighborhood concerns such as weather projections or traffic reports


Radio stations will post their news records as streamable podcasts and television networks will certainly sometimes make their broadcasts readily available over Net video. Print papers will occasionally include video clip on their web sites for damaging news events and for long-form video journalism. The common focus on the Internet often tends to be a la carte, nevertheless instead of a recap show of the concerns of the day like a television or radio show, Internet news sites will normally permit the internet browser to discover the one story they want and watch a video strictly on that particular, also if claimed video clip may have been a sector of a larger program.

A general shift in time happened in the style of the night broadcasts in most nations (News Channels). In the 1950s, television was novel enough that it was thought about amusement. In the 1960s and 70s, television newscasts often tended to be unusually "significant" by later on standards, featuring even more "tough news" and much less light entertainment blended in


Boosted selection in channels led to audiences decreasing to watch excessively major broadcasts; effective network information programs often tended to be ones that either concentrated on enjoyment or a minimum of combined it in, such as early morning talk shows or information magazines such as and. Audiences that favor a lot more serious information have actually migrated to news-focused terminals such as CNN, Fox Information, and MSNBC for American instances. An instance from television in Italy is a research study of Mediaset's rollout in Italy in the 1980s located that Mediaset's shows was inclined against information and educational content than its competitor RAI (Radiotelevisione italiana). A research in 2019 located that individuals in areas with an earlier rollout of Mediaset were a lot more prone to democratic allures and less curious about "innovative" political arguments.

From 2000 to 2010, total viewership of tv broadcast news continued to decrease. Some news-adjacent wire programs obtained fame and success in this era (such as the comedy-focused and the commentary-focused ). Their gains did not counter the continuing steep decline in viewership of mainline network news.

The National, which has actually broadcast on CBC Television given that 1954, is the find out this here longest-running nationwide network newscast in see this site Canada. All 3 networks additionally generate weekly newsmagazines: CBC's (broadcast because 1975), Global's (broadcast because 2008), and CTV's (broadcast since 1966 and currently the longest-running network newsmagazine in Canada). Stations that generate local broadcasts normally relay as little as one to as much over twelve hours of regional news on weekdays and just one hour to as long as 7 hours on weekend breaks; information programs on weekend breaks are generally restricted to morning and evening newscasts as the variable organizing of network sporting activities programming (if a station is associated with a network with a sporting activities division) usually avoids most terminals from carrying lunchtime broadcasts (nevertheless a few terminals found in the Eastern and Pacific time areas do produce weekend break midday broadcasts). [] From the 1940s to the 1960s, program television stations typically offered local information programs just one to 2 times each evening for 15 minutes (the regular size for lots check that of in your area generated programs at the time); normally these programs broadcast as supplements to network-supplied night information programs or leadouts for primetime programming.

News share arrangements are most common with stations co-owned with a bigger network affiliate or whose procedures are jointly handled with a shared solution or regional advertising and marketing arrangement. In instances where a terminal with an existing news division becomes part of an information share arrangement, it will certainly result either both divisions merging or the outright conversion of broadcast manufacturing from internal to outsourced production.
